Question 3. A potent drug has been given by multiple IV bolus dose of 500 mg every 4 hours. Assume a one compartment linear model applies to this drug in this concentration range. The half-life and V for this drug in this patient (83.7 kg) are 3.5 hr and 0.61 L/kg, respectively. Calculate the expected Cpmax and Cpmin values at steady state.
